|
![]() |
#1 |
Участник
|
Похоже где то идет усечение до 20 символов, как раз до длины номера накладной. Проверяйте, возможно где то в цепочке вызовов идет присвоение переменной или параметру функции с типом invoiceid или еще каким наследником edt Num.
|
|
![]() |
#2 |
Участник
|
Цитата:
Может поможет SQL запрос. SELECT * FROM CustEtranInvoices(CustEtranInvoices_1) WHERE ((TypeRelationship = 0)) AND ((SendPost = 0)) AND ((TicketPost = 0)) AND ((EtranInvoiceState = 35) OR (EtranInvoiceState = 44) OR (EtranInvoiceState = 36) OR (EtranInvoiceState = 38) OR (EtranInvoiceState = 42) OR (EtranInvoiceState = 32) OR (EtranInvoiceState = 4)) |
|
![]() |
#3 |
Участник
|
Цитата:
То что на диалоге отображение усекается проблемы не должно вызывать. Там используется EDT RunBaseRange, у которого длина отображения 20. Если подсчитать что перечислено на скриншоте это 18 символов, остальные просто не показываются в диалоговом окне. Главное, что есть по кнопке "Выбрать", ну и что в запросе. Судя по последнему приведенному запросу с условием все в порядке, ничего не обрезается. |
|
|
Опции темы | Поиск в этой теме |
Опции просмотра | |
|